    Resident perceptions of the impact of duty hour restrictions on resident-attending interactions: an exploratory study

    Background: The institution of duty hour reforms by the Accreditation Council for Graduate Medical Education in 2003 has created a learning environment where residents are consistently looking for input from attending physicians with regards to balancing duty hour regulations and providing quality patient care. There is a paucity of literature regarding resident perceptions of attending physician actions or attitudes towards work hour restrictions. The purpose of this study was to identify attending physician behaviors that residents perceived as supportive or unsupportive of their compliance with duty hour regulations. Methods: Focus group interviews were conducted with residents exploring their perceptions of how duty hour regulations impact their interactions with attending physicians. Qualitative analysis identified key themes in residents\u27 experiences interacting with faculty in regard to duty hour regulations. Forty residents from five departments in two hospital systems participated. Results: Discussion of these interactions highlighted that attending physicians demonstrate behaviors that explicitly or implicitly either lend their support and understanding of residents\u27 need to comply with these regulations or imply a lack of support and understanding. Three major themes that contributed to the ease or difficulty in addressing duty hour regulations included attending physicians\u27 explicit communication of expectations, implicit non-verbal and verbal cues and the program\u27s organizational culture. Conclusions: Resident physicians\u27 perception of attending physicians\u27 explicit and implicit communication and residency programs organization culture has an impact on residents\u27 experience with duty hour restrictions. Residency faculty and programs could benefit from explicitly addressing and supporting the challenges that residents perceive in complying with duty hour restrictions

    Geographic Variation in Apical Support Procedures for Pelvic Organ Prolapse

    OBJECTIVE: To measure geographic variation in rates of apical support procedures for the treatment of pelvic organ prolapse (POP) among female Medicare beneficiaries. METHODS: We conducted a retrospective, cross-sectional study and used 100% Medicare fee-for-service claims to identify a cohort of women aged 65-99 years who had an apical support procedure, defined by Current Procedural Terminology codes, in 2016-2018. We included all vaginal and abdominal approaches (native tissue and mesh colpopexies) and obliterative procedures. We excluded vaginectomies with a diagnosis of gynecologic cancer that did not have a diagnosis for prolapse. We created rates of apical POP procedures by hospital referral region and computed coefficients of variation to measure the degree of geographic variation. RESULTS: An average of 26,005 apical POP procedures were performed annually from 2016 to 2018. The majority of patients were aged 65-74 years (64.3%), and 28.5% had concomitant hysterectomy. From 2016 to 2018, there was a mean of 1.79 apical POP procedures per 1,000 female beneficiaries performed across hospital referral regions (95% CI 1.74-1.84). Rate estimates ranged between 0.87 (95% CI 0.63-1.11) apical POP procedures per 1,000 female beneficiaries (Alexandria, Louisiana) and 3.33 (95% CI 2.91-3.74) per 1,000 beneficiaries (Akron, Ohio), a nearly fourfold difference in rates. Variation between hospital referral regions for abdominal apical prolapse procedures was the greatest (coefficient of variation 0.52). Vaginal and obliterative approaches demonstrated less variation between hospital referral regions (respectively, coefficient of variation 0.36 and 0.40). CONCLUSION: There is wide geographic variation among hospital referral regions for the treatment of POP. Women may be treated differently based on where they live and seek care, which raises questions about possible overuse in some regions and concerns about underuse and lack of access in other regions

    Post-anaesthesia pulmonary complications after use of muscle relaxants (POPULAR): a multicentre, prospective observational study

    Background Results from retrospective studies suggest that use of neuromuscular blocking agents during general anaesthesia might be linked to postoperative pulmonary complications. We therefore aimed to assess whether the use of neuromuscular blocking agents is associated with postoperative pulmonary complications. Methods We did a multicentre, prospective observational cohort study. Patients were recruited from 211 hospitals in 28 European countries. We included patients (aged ≥18 years) who received general anaesthesia for any in-hospital procedure except cardiac surgery. Patient characteristics, surgical and anaesthetic details, and chart review at discharge were prospectively collected over 2 weeks. Additionally, each patient underwent postoperative physical examination within 3 days of surgery to check for adverse pulmonary events. The study outcome was the incidence of postoperative pulmonary complications from the end of surgery up to postoperative day 28. Logistic regression analyses were adjusted for surgical factors and patients’ preoperative physical status, providing adjusted odds ratios (ORadj) and adjusted absolute risk reduction (ARRadj). This study is registered with ClinicalTrials.gov, number NCT01865513. Findings Between June 16, 2014, and April 29, 2015, data from 22803 patients were collected. The use of neuromuscular blocking agents was associated with an increased incidence of postoperative pulmonary complications in patients who had undergone general anaesthesia (1658 [7·6%] of 21694); ORadj 1·86, 95% CI 1·53–2·26; ARRadj –4·4%, 95% CI –5·5 to –3·2). Only 2·3% of high-risk surgical patients and those with adverse respiratory profiles were anaesthetised without neuromuscular blocking agents. The use of neuromuscular monitoring (ORadj 1·31, 95% CI 1·15–1·49; ARRadj –2·6%, 95% CI –3·9 to –1·4) and the administration of reversal agents (1·23, 1·07–1·41; –1·9%, –3·2 to –0·7) were not associated with a decreased risk of postoperative pulmonary complications. Neither the choice of sugammadex instead of neostigmine for reversal (ORadj 1·03, 95% CI 0·85–1·25; ARRadj –0·3%, 95% CI –2·4 to 1·5) nor extubation at a train-of-four ratio of 0·9 or more (1·03, 0·82–1·31; –0·4%, –3·5 to 2·2) was associated with better pulmonary outcomes. Interpretation We showed that the use of neuromuscular blocking drugs in general anaesthesia is associated with an increased risk of postoperative pulmonary complications. Anaesthetists must balance the potential benefits of neuromuscular blockade against the increased risk of postoperative pulmonary complications
